From 91fefd4671e4aa511718edd6b8fdbacc5b0d5bb0 Mon Sep 17 00:00:00 2001 From: Eladash Date: Sat, 11 Sep 2021 13:37:39 +0300 Subject: [PATCH] Fix vm::try_alloc regression --- rpcs3/Emu/Memory/vm.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/rpcs3/Emu/Memory/vm.cpp b/rpcs3/Emu/Memory/vm.cpp index d7aabe567e..b468c71ea3 100644 --- a/rpcs3/Emu/Memory/vm.cpp +++ b/rpcs3/Emu/Memory/vm.cpp @@ -1083,11 +1083,11 @@ namespace vm flags |= page_executable; } - if ((flags & page_size_mask) == page_size_64k) + if ((bflags & page_size_mask) == page_size_64k) { flags |= page_64k_size; } - else if (!(flags & (page_size_mask & ~page_size_1m))) + else if (!(bflags & (page_size_mask & ~page_size_1m))) { flags |= page_1m_size; }